WATERBURY, Conn. -- Graduate student
Annunciata De-Souza has been named Central Atlantic Collegiate Conference Player of the Week for Post Unviersity Women's Tennis after going 3-0 in the #1 Doubles and 3-0 in the #1/#2 Singles last week for the Eagles as announced by the league office on Tuesday morning.
De-Souza had a perfect week for Post University Women's Tennis to help the Eagles get off to a 3-1 start and begin 1-0 in conference play. The London, England native, who has now won seven consecutive doubles and singles matches dating back to last season, went 3-0 in both the doubles/singles before getting the day off against D'Youville University in their Sunday afternoon sweep of the Saints.
De-Souza made quick work of Marie Knispel in the #1 Singles to open the year against Assumption, 6-0 and 6-1, which would be her identical score against Zehra Canbaz from Goldey-Beacom College in the #2 Singles while a pair of 6-4 set wins against Maria Mella from Bentley in the #1 Singles was sandwiched between. Partnered with
Natalia Gonzalez Ramos in the #2 Doubles all week, the duo was able to win by scores of 6-3, 6-1, and 7-5 in their three matches together, making them 3-0 as a duo this season so far.
